Columbia County tends to be republican based on voting results in recent elections. Compared to other nearby counties, Columbia County has more republican voters. Compared to the nation as a whole, Columbia County leans more republican.
Highly educated populations with bachelor’s degrees or higher tend to vote for more liberal candidates. In Columbia County, 35.34% of all adults have earned a bachelor’s degree or higher. Educated women are far less likely to vote for conservatives, and in Columbia County women make up 51.14% of the population.
Older Americans tend to vote more conservatively. Members of the Boomer and Silent generations (born 1928-1964) more often vote for republicans while GenX, Millennials (born 1965-1996) and younger generations consistently support democrats. The median age in Columbia County is 37.7, which is younger than the national median age of 38.1.
Is Columbia County a political battleground? Across all types of political contests in Columbia County, including state, local and presidential elections, races come within five percentage points 7% of the time.
